There is so much to Illinois beyond Chicago, and Champaign is one such example. The vibrant college town is home to the University of Illinois campus, where one can spend an entire week exploring places like Krannert Art Museum, the Spurlock Museum, the neo-Romanesque Altgeld Hall, the University Chime, and Orpheum Children’s Science Museum. To celebrate the college towns that don’t get as much attention as big metro areas, Anderson Design Group poster artists rendered an original illustration and vintage-styled poster of Champaign, highlighting the art deco City Building.
